People Group Limited is seeking an experienced Electrical Site Manager for a major Data Centre project in Buckinghamshire. This permanent position offers a comprehensive benefits package, including a car allowance and healthcare.
You will manage the electrical delivery on site, collaborating with various teams to ensure high-quality standards throughout.
Join a reputable contractor known for delivering large-scale MEP projects, offering clear career progression and stability in a technically complex environment.
